What does a junior knowledge manager do?

A Junior Knowledge Manager assists in organizing, managing, and sharing information within an organization to improve efficiency and collaboration. They help maintain knowledge databases, support staff in accessing information, and ensure that valuable insights are captured and distributed. Their role often involves documenting processes, updating content, and working with different teams to identify knowledge gaps. As an entry-level position, they typically work under the guidance of senior knowledge managers and gain experience in knowledge management systems and best practices.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a junior knowledge man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ior Knowledge Manager,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a background in information management or a related field. Familiarity with knowledge management systems (KMS), content management platforms, and collaboration tools like SharePoint or Confluence is typically expected. Excellent communication, teamwork, and problem-solving abilities help you effectively capture, structure, and share information across teams. These skills are crucial for ensuring valuable organizational knowledge is accessible, current, and supports strategic business goals.

What are the primary challenges a junior knowledge manager might face when onboarding to a new organization?

A Junior Knowledge Manager often encounters challenges such as understanding the existing knowledge management systems, adapting to the organization’s culture, and building relationships with various stakeholders. Navigating legacy data and information silos can be particularly demanding, as it requires both technical proficiency and strong communication skills. Additionally, juniors are expected to quickly learn best practices for organizing, sharing, and updating knowledge resources while supporting more senior team members. Proactively seeking mentorship and being open to feedback can help ease the transition and accelerate professional growth.

What is the difference between Junior Knowledge Manager vs Knowledge Analyst?

AspectJunior Knowledge ManagerKnowledge Analyst
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ree in information management, library science, or related fieldBachelor's or master's in information science, data analysis, or related area
Work EnvironmentCorporate or organizational settings managing knowledge repositoriesData-driven environments focusing on analyzing and interpreting information
Employer & Industry UsageUsed in companies with knowledge management systems, IT, or consulting firmsCommon in research, consulting, and data analysis roles across industries

The Junior Knowledge Manager primarily focuses on organizing, maintaining, and improving knowledge repositories within organizations. In contrast, a Knowledge Analyst emphasizes analyzing data and information to support decision-making. While both roles require strong information management skills, the Junior Knowledge Manager is more involved in content curation, whereas the Knowledge Analyst concentrates on data interpretation and insights.
